Maryam Behmard on UK–China Relations After Brexit
The 'golden era' cools: Hinkley Point's delay tests Britain's post-Brexit courtship of Chinese capital.
In this segment
- The May government delays the £24bn, Chinese-backed Hinkley Point C nuclear project.
- Frustration in Beijing threatens Britain's post-Brexit trade and investment strategy.
- Steel tariffs and aggressive acquisitions strain wider China–Europe ties.
- A sharp turn from Cameron-era enthusiasm - including breaking ranks with the US to join China's infrastructure bank.
